Join the Nebraska Brass for the exciting third concert series of the season, "Brass & Pipes." The Nebraska Brass will present a memorable concert that showcases the power of brass quintet music joined with the majesty of the organ, featuring guest artist C. Richard Morris. The Nebraska Brass will be performing this concert series in Beatrice, Omaha, Grand Island, and Lincoln.

"Brass & Pipes" will include selections such as "Quintet No. 1" by Thom Ritter George; "Fanfare" by C.S. Lang, arr. Rich Mays; "variations on 'America'" by Charles Ives, arr. Rich Mays; and "Prelude and Trumpetings" by Myron J. Roberts.

C. Richard MorrisC. Richard (Dick) Morris, a native of Philadelphia, was a full-time church musician for over 50 years and served a number of large churches throughout the United States. Between 1959 and 1972, he completed his B.M. Ed and M.M. degrees at the University of Nebraska-Lincoln and served as Music Director at the Wesley Foundation Chapel (later known as Cornerstone), Holy Trinity Episcopal Church, and First-Plymouth Congregational Church. In 1972 he began his work serving churches elsewhere. After retiring in 2006, he and his wife, Nancy, decided to return to Lincoln-her hometown. Dick is active in the American Guild of Organists serving on the executive committee for the Lincoln Chapter, on the board for the Lincoln Organ Showcase and as Director for Professional Development for Region VI. He also serves on other community boards and is a staff accompanist for Nebraska Wesleyan University in addition to being a substitute organist and choir director. The Nebraska Brass, founded in 1987, includes members Dean Haist, trumpet; Brad Obbink, trumpet; Richard Ricker, horn; Mark Mendell, trombone; and Ken Kielniarz, tuba. In addition to performing five sets of concerts each season, the Nebraska Brass provides educational outreach to elementary school students through the Nebraska Brass Education & Community Outreach Project.
